QUARTERLY PLANNING NOTE — Gross-Margin Review

Heads of department — quick heads-up before the planning round. The margin review on the Wrenfold product line is done, and it's a mixed bag: hardware margins slipped two points on freight, while services held up nicely thanks to the Ashvale team's utilisation push. Each department should bring one concrete margin action to the offsite, costed, not aspirational. Maren will circulate the template shortly. To see why this matters, read the note directly below.

management briefing: Only 33 of the 504 pilot accounts renewed Holox, so a churn review is set for August 1. Fenysix Logistics is in early talks to buy Zoroxix Group for about $459.9 million.

## Encoding detection — contacts

The Glyphwell uploader sniffs encoding before handing files to plugins. Do not reimplement detection in your plugin; use the provided charset hint. Misdetections (mojibake, BOM issues) go to the ingest team, not plugin support. Include a sample file and the reported charset. Reach the ingest team here.

billing contact of kagef-yahop = eliix.jorath.rusius@zarqelsys.internal

Handover for the Furrowlink gateway, short version: firmware relay is stable, backlog drained Friday. One flaky sensor batch from the Halden pilot farms still retries hourly — harmless, ignore it. Release branch is cut; don't touch the ingestion schema until after the freeze. Everything you need to verify before signoff is in the deploy checklist. The gateway's active configuration values follow:

settings of fahag-haduf:
[ulaox]
port = 8443
region = south-2
host = ulaox.lumiccorp.internal
timeout_ms = 500
retries = 8

Hi, and welcome to the rotation. A note for your review: the tax-rate lookup cache (Ratevault) holds jurisdiction data for up to six hours, and stale entries can cause incorrect invoicing until the next refresh. Cache flushes require two-person approval. The flush procedure, approval workflow, and audit requirements are documented on the internal page below.

runbook for tagug-hafog: https://jira.lumiclabs.internal/projects/pages/pages/9773c0d8